  • Capitol Studios' staff engineer, Nick Rives, joined Dolby at NAMM 2022 to talk about his Dolby Atmos workflow experience from headphones to speakers, and discusses his experience with two of the latest innovations for creating music in Dolby Atmos: mixing over headphones with Dolby Atmos Personalized Rendering, and mastering an album with the soon-to-be-released Dolby Atmos Album Assembler.
